MADCAP SOFTWARE LAUNCHES FLARE 4.0, ENABLING NEW LEVEL OF SINGLE-SOURCE MULTI-CHANNEL PUBLISHING AND
CONTENT COLLABORATION
MadCap Flare 4.0 Adds Enhanced Print Publishing Capabilities, New Inter-Project File Sharing, and
Integration with MadCap X-Edit Collaboration Tools
La Jolla, CA, USA – September 8, 2008
— MadCap Software, the
leader in multi-channel content authoring and a showcase company for Microsoft (NASDAQ: MSFT) Visual Studio
2005 and Microsoft XPS, today announced the launch of MadCap Flare 4.0. The latest Flare version adds dozens of
new, one-of-a-kind features for single-source, multi-channel publishing.
Headlining the new features in Flare 4.0 are the extensive print functionality of MadCap Blaze, which debuts
today; the ability to single-source files across multiple projects; and tight integration with the new MadCap
X-Edit tool—enabling very streamlined document review and contribution workflow. Together, these features
transform Flare from a leading-edge online authoring solution to the first application that provides
comprehensive, best-in-class functionality for publishing both print and online content.
MadCap Flare 4.0 is the newest version of the industry’s only native-XML content authoring software for
single-source publishing. Flare also addresses the needs of global enterprises with full Unicode support for
authoring content in any left-to-right language, including French, German, Italian, Spanish, Swedish, Chinese,
Japanese and more. Because all MadCap products are built on the same XML-based architecture, Flare can be used
both independently and as part of a complete, seamlessly integrated documentation workflow—from authoring
to collaboration, analysis, translation and publishing.
Enhanced Print Publishing Features
Flare 4.0 brings a multitude of new features for publishing print-based content that make the publication
process easier, smarter, and more powerful. One of the most significant is a new dual-mode editor for print and
Web content, which lets authors quickly switch gears from an online to a print-based display. Flare 4.0 also
provides the ability to publish print content directly to resolution-independent, device-independent formats
(e.g., PDF, XPS), without the use of intermediary applications, such as Microsoft Word and Adobe FrameMaker.

In addition to the dual-mode editor and direct print features, Flare 4.0 delivers robust, highly configurable
auto-numbering for volumes, sections, paragraphs, and pages. It also supports the ability to create a mini
table of contents (TOC) for single chapters or sections, as well as generate headings in the output based on
the TOC structure. Other print-oriented enhancements include support for page layouts, context-sensitive
cross-references, footnotes, heading variables, hyphenation control, short-line elimination, widow and orphan
control, and the ability to zoom or scale pages.
Global Project Linking
Flare 4.0 adds project-level features to manage content within and across projects, bringing unprecedented
power to single-sourcing. At the highest level, the new Global Project Linking allows authors to reuse files
and elements across multiple projects. As a result, large teams working on different projects can simply link
to a repository of shared files—such as product and company logos, product descriptions, product images,
master page layouts, and style sheets—to add them to their Flare projects, ensuring consistency and
eliminating redundant efforts.
MadCap X-Edit Integration
Flare 4.0 also simplifies collaboration through integration with the new MadCap X-Edit set of tools. With
X-Edit Contribute, subject-matter experts can open contribution templates created for them by the Flare author
and use them to create content with the correct styles and project formatting options—all through an easy
interface that offers Microsoft Word-like simplicity. Employees who only need to review content can use the
free X-Edit Review to make edits or annotations. Using X-Edit Contribute and X-Edit Review frees authors from
having to manually enter content from coworkers or import and reformat Word text, speeding content creation and
facilitating consistency.

Availability and Pricing
MadCap Flare is available today and is priced at $899 per license. Customers also can upgrade from their
current version of Flare or from a competing product for $499 per license. Flare is also available as part of
the MadPak, the industry’s first true single-source suite for multi-channel publishing. Other solutions
in the MadPak, which sells for $1,299 per license, include MadCap Analyzer, MadCap Capture for screen capture
and graphics editing, MadCap Mimic for creating software simulation movies, and MadCap Echo for Web 2.0 audio
functions. MadCap Flare and the MadPak are backed by a range of service and support options, delivered by
MadCap’s US-based team of documentation experts. Fees for support start at $449 per year.
